Claim Manager (Finance)



JOB DESCRIPTION

Chubb is looking for a Claim Supervisor for a team of Field Property Adjusters in the Northeast.

DESCRIPTION

This position will be responsible for the administrative management, staff development and technical claim results for one unit of field property claim adjusters located in the Northeast. The individual will be responsible for delivering excellent financial and service results as well as a high quality product. The position will also be responsible for developing staff, succession planning and executing strategies to achieve goals and objectives. The ideal candidate will be responsible for the efficient and consistent delivery of service to our customers and business partners that meets or exceeds Chubb's standards and complies with all applicable statutes/regulations within the assigned jurisdiction(s).

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

The candidate must be both service-oriented and results-driven and must also possess excellent administrative, leadership and organizational skills. Candidate must be able to make timely and appropriate decisions. Experience in performance management, salary administration, training, staff development, and succession planning is a strong plus. Must be an articulate communicator who is interested in helping others achieve corporate and personal objectives. A strong knowledge of Chubb's systems, procedures, claims-handling philosophy and claims-handling requirements and protocols are necessary. Candidate must be able to manage business relationships with internal/external customers and investigate/resolve issues and/or complaints in a fair and equitable manner.

ABOUT US

Chubb is a world leader in insurance. With operations in 54 countries, Chubb provides commercial and personal property and casualty insurance, personal accident and supplemental health insurance, reinsurance, and life insurance to a diverse group of clients. The company is distinguished by its extensive product and service offerings, broad distribution capabilities, exceptional financial strength, underwriting excellence, superior claims handling expertise and local operations globally.
